How Does Water Filtration Work?

When smoke passes through water, it undergoes a process called water filtration. The water acts as a physical barrier, trapping larger particles and absorbing soluble compounds. This process can remove a range of harmful substances, including:

  • Tar: Tar is a sticky substance that forms when plant matter is burned. It is a known carcinogen and can damage the lungs.
  • Carbon monoxide: Carbon monoxide is a poisonous gas that can bind to hemoglobin in the blood, reducing oxygen delivery to the body.
  • Ammonia: Ammonia is a pungent gas that can irritate the eyes and lungs.

Factors Influencing Filtration Effectiveness

The effectiveness of water filtration depends on several factors, including:

  • Water volume: A larger volume of water provides more surface area for smoke to interact with, resulting in better filtration.
  • Water temperature: Cold water is more effective at trapping tar and other particles.
  • Percolator design: Percolators are devices that break up smoke into smaller bubbles, increasing the surface area and improving filtration.
  • Bong size and shape: The size and shape of the bong can affect the amount of time smoke spends in contact with water.

Benefits of Water Filtration

Water filtration in bongs offers several potential benefits, including:

  • Reduced exposure to harmful substances: Water filtration can reduce the levels of tar, carbon monoxide, and ammonia in smoke, which can improve lung health.
  • Smoother smoke: Water filtration can cool and moisturize smoke, making it smoother and less harsh on the throat.
  • Improved taste: Water can remove impurities that can affect the taste of smoke, resulting in a more pleasant experience.

Limitations of Water Filtration

While water filtration can be effective, it is important to note its limitations:

  • Does not remove all harmful substances: Water filtration does not remove all harmful substances from smoke. Other toxins, such as THC and nicotine, are not water-soluble and will still be present in the smoke.
  • Can reduce potency: Water filtration can remove some of the active compounds in cannabis smoke, which can reduce its potency.
  • Can be messy: Water filtration can leave behind a residue in the bong that can be difficult to clean.

Choosing the Right Bong for Water Filtration

When choosing a bong for water filtration, consider the following factors:

  • Percolator design: Look for bongs with multiple percolators to maximize filtration.
  • Water capacity: Choose a bong with a large enough water chamber to provide sufficient filtration.
  • Size and shape: Select a bong that allows the smoke to spend an adequate amount of time in contact with water.
